Transaction 139ec2126dfe575c20fe60595ac2d171fe4542764d07e4ac6ce2bd89e7155641
1 Input
1 Output
-
139ec2126dfe575c20fe60595ac2d171fe4542764d07e4ac6ce2bd89e7155641:0
- value
- 89385
- script pubkey
- OP_0 OP_PUSHBYTES_20 75378ce99e2181fb193e4459398aeaddf61fa64b
- address
- bc1qw5mce6v7yxqlkxf7g3vnnzh2mhmplfjtj4h02a